Just a warning to others, Most Targets won't allow this to work because it is against their policy.
They will reduce their price to PM another company OR they will reduce their price using a Target coupon, but they won't do both.
After reducing the price you can absolutely use a manufacturer's coupon, because it is considered a form of payment. The PM and Store coupons are coming out of Target's pocket, and they won't let you do both on the same item.

Their policy is worded on such a strange way.
Basically what the policy is.trying to say is that the store price will be reduced using a PM or store coupon, whichever is lower.
The way they word it, they want you to hand over your store coupon as Part of the price reduction, so that you don,t have the coupon anymore to use on your next shopping trip. Sneaky
